vocalist played the role of Christine for 5 years in the San Francisco production of "The Phantom Of The Opera"; director Harold Prince believes she may have sung the role better than any person, and it is evident on this 16 track debut album that she po
Personnel: Lisa Vroman (vocals); Gualtiero Negrini (conductor); Katherine Blake, Lucia Kazarian, Pam Khoury, Stephanie Blythe, Ruth Kobart (vocals); Nadya Tichman (violin); David Kadarauch (cello); Mario Guarneri (flugelhorn); Peter Maleitzke, Thaddeus Pinkston, Larry Dunlap (piano); San Francisco Girl's Chorus (background vocals); The San Francisco Radio Orchestra.

$12.69 As the onetime singer/songwriter/guitarist for Philadelphia's The Stand, McClatchy guided The Stand through a successful run that included being named Best Unsigned Band by both East Coast Rocker & WMMR Radio. McClatchy’s music blurs the lines between all styles of American music. Rock, folk and country are all touchstones of his song writing. McClatchy and his band have worked nationally with acts as varied as Steve Earle, John Hiatt, Confederate Railroad, The BoDeans and Little Steven. McClatchy also performed acoustically with folks like T-Bone Burnette and Corey Glover (Living Colour). McClatchy left his native Philadelphia for New York City to join forces with Scott Kempner and Manny Caiati of The Del Lords. In 2000, McClatchy and Kempner paired up as artist and producer on McClatchy's debut CD: “Blue Moon Revisited”. With follow up CDs; “Redemption” & “Burn This.” And soon to be released, "A Dark Rage"McClatchy has also toured extensively since the last CD. He has traveled as guitar player for Dion ["Runaround Sue"] and with Dave [The Brandos] Kincaid’s “The Irish Volunteer” show. Scott has also played guitar and bass with the Nashville genius, Tommy Womack. Three of Scott's songs can be heard on the soundtrack of the independent film, God, Sex & Apple Pie, which won the Award For Best Picture at the 30th Parallel Film Festival.
